Well we all love the nice rubbery feel of this computer. . .buuuuut. . .I have had it a week and it is already peeling off on the corners. If this computer was to go to market with a similar feel, it would need to be far more durable.
Also, I am having problems with some delays. As in Welby is freezing for a few seconds. Oh great. Just like my other computer (both XP and Ubuntu do that a lot it seems)
I still do not find much use for the search button, as I am in the habit of using Ctrl+T. Still, I have not missed Caps Lock, so I may find it has slightly more value to me. Kudos on allowing me to change as needed.
The battery life is spectacular. I charge my computer overnight and it is ready to go all day. I don't use it constantly, but I use it frequently for a quick Google search.
